引言
在现代物流行业中,车辆运输管理软件(TMS)扮演着至关重要的角色。随着信息技术的迅猛发展,越来越多的企业开始使用GitHub来开发和管理运输管理软件。在这篇文章中,我们将深入探讨在GitHub上开发的车辆运输管理软件的功能、优势以及使用方式。
什么是车辆运输管理软件?
车辆运输管理软件是一种用于计划、执行和优化货物运输的工具。它的主要功能包括:
- 路线规划
- 运输成本管理
- 货物跟踪
- 司机管理
- 报告生成
通过这些功能,运输管理软件可以提高运输效率,降低运营成本。
为什么选择GitHub开发运输管理软件?
使用GitHub来开发车辆运输管理软件具有多种优势:
- 版本控制:GitHub提供强大的版本控制功能,使得团队成员可以轻松追踪代码变更。
- 开源社区:借助开源社区,开发者可以快速获得反馈和贡献,提升软件质量。
- 协作功能:GitHub的协作工具如Pull Request使团队协作更加高效。
GitHub上的车辆运输管理软件示例
以下是一些在GitHub上找到的开源车辆运输管理软件示例:
-
OpenTMS
- 功能:基本的运输管理功能,适合小型企业。
- 地址:OpenTMS GitHub
-
Freight Management System
- 功能:包括智能调度和实时跟踪。
- 地址:Freight Management GitHub
-
Transporeon
- 功能:适用于大型物流公司,集成了多种物流功能。
- 地址:Transporeon GitHub
车辆运输管理软件的主要功能
车辆运输管理软件的功能设计旨在解决运输管理中的常见问题,包括但不限于:
- 运输调度:优化运输路线和时间。
- 实时追踪:监控车辆和货物的实时位置。
- 司机管理:管理司机的工作时间和合规性。
- 费用管理:跟踪和管理运输费用。
使用GitHub构建车辆运输管理软件的步骤
要在GitHub上构建自己的车辆运输管理软件,可以遵循以下步骤:
- 创建一个GitHub账号:确保你有一个GitHub账户。
- 选择技术栈:选择适合你的项目的编程语言和框架。
- 创建新的代码仓库:在GitHub上创建一个新的项目仓库。
- 编写代码:按照需求编写功能代码。
- 使用版本控制:通过Git提交代码更改并推送到远程仓库。
- 文档和测试:撰写文档并进行测试以确保功能正常。
- 发布版本:将软件发布到GitHub,分享给社区。
车辆运输管理软件的未来趋势
未来,车辆运输管理软件将朝以下几个方向发展:
- 智能化:利用AI技术进行更精准的运输调度。
- 大数据分析:通过数据分析提升运输效率。
- 云端解决方案:推动软件向云端迁移,提高可访问性和灵活性。
常见问题解答(FAQ)
1. 车辆运输管理软件有哪些主要优势?
车辆运输管理软件的主要优势包括:
- 提高运输效率
- 降低运输成本
- 实时跟踪货物位置
- 改善客户服务
2. 如何选择合适的车辆运输管理软件?
选择合适的软件时应考虑以下因素:
- 功能需求
- 成本
- 用户界面友好程度
- 支持和服务
3. GitHub上的开源车辆运输管理软件是否安全?
一般来说,GitHub上的开源项目可以是安全的,但建议用户在使用前查看项目的社区反馈和活跃程度。
4. 如何参与开源车辆运输管理软件项目?
参与开源项目通常包括:
- Fork项目
- 提交Pull Request
- 参与社区讨论
- 提供反馈和bug报告
5. 如何保证车辆运输管理软件的稳定性?
为了保证软件的稳定性,应定期进行测试、更新和维护。
结论
在GitHub上开发和使用车辆运输管理软件为物流行业提供了更多的灵活性和效率。通过结合现代技术与强大的开源社区,企业可以在竞争激烈的市场中保持领先地位。希望这篇文章能为您在开发和使用运输管理软件的过程中提供有价值的参考。
正文完